66uptime is a self-hosted PHP script designed for professional uptime and cron job monitoring. While "nulled" versions (pirated copies) are often shared on "hot" script forums, they carry significant security risks such as backdoors, session fixation vulnerabilities, and lack of critical security updates like the March 2026 SVG upload fix. Proper Features of 66uptime
The official version (v54.0.0 as of March 2026) includes the following core functionalities:
Uptime Monitoring: Tracks websites, servers, ports, and APIs from a single dashboard.
Cron Job Tracking: Monitors scheduled tasks (heartbeats) and alerts you if they fail to run or are delayed.
Incident Notifications: Integrates with 13+ services (Email, SMS, Webhooks, PagerTree) to provide real-time alerts when downtime occurs.
Public Status Pages: Customizable, SEO-optimized status pages to showcase availability stats to users.
Security & Compliance: Features role-based access control, secure API keys, and encrypted data storage.
SaaS-Ready Features: Includes 19+ payment gateways (Stripe, PayPal, Crypto), invoicing, and an affiliate system for those wanting to start a monitoring business.
Infrastructure Tracking: Monitors SSL certificate expiration, DNS records (A, CNAME, MX), and domain name renewals. Extended Functionality via Plugins
Official 66uptime plugins extend the base script's capabilities:

Teams Plugin: Enables users to create teams and invite collaborators.
Push Notifications: Collects subscribers and sends browser-based notification campaigns.
PWA Plugin: Makes your status pages and dashboard Progressive Web App compatible.

While searching for "66uptime nulled" might lead you to sites offering "hot" deals on free versions of this software, using nulled scripts poses significant risks to your website and data. What is 66uptime?
66uptime is a professional self-hosted uptime monitoring solution. It allows users to monitor websites and servers, receive notifications for downtime, and create public status pages. It is a premium tool typically sold on marketplaces like CodeCanyon. The Risks of Using "Nulled" Software
"Nulled" refers to premium software that has had its license verification removed. While it may seem like a shortcut to save money, it often comes with hidden costs:
Malware and Backdoors: Nulled scripts are frequently injected with malicious code. This can allow hackers to steal your data, gain access to your server, or use your site to spread spam.
No Updates or Support: You lose access to critical security patches and new features provided by the original developer.
Legal Risks: Using pirated software violates copyright laws and the terms of service of hosting providers, which can lead to your site being shut down.
SEO Penalties: If search engines detect malware or suspicious links on your site, your rankings will plummet. Safer Alternatives
If the price of 66uptime is a barrier, consider these legitimate options:
Official License: Purchasing a legitimate license ensures you have a clean, secure, and supported product.
Free Monitoring Services: Tools like UptimeRobot, Better Stack, or Cronitor offer generous free tiers for basic monitoring.
Open Source Solutions: Explore free, community-driven alternatives like Uptime Kuma, which is highly regarded for being powerful, self-hosted, and completely free.
